Corpus Christi is located in Nueces County, Texas, a market of roughly 316,381 residents, in the South-Central US. Corpus Christi sits roughly 139 miles southeast of San Antonio. Corpus Christi also sits about 184 miles southwest of Houston, the next-nearest of the 20 largest metros Full Loop CRM tracks. move-in/move-out cleaning seasonality in Corpus Christi: a month-by-month calendar
move-in/move-out cleaning demand in Corpus Christi runs through the year rather than in one season; temperatures peak in August (average high 95°F) and bottom out in January (average low 48°F), so weather affects scheduling more than demand. The figures below are NOAA 1991-2020 monthly normals for CORPUS CHRISTI, about 7 miles from Corpus Christi; read them with the Corpus Christi market page, the move-in/move-out cleaning industry page, smart scheduling and the AI receptionist in mind.
Demand for move-in/move-out cleaning in Corpus Christi is spread across the year, so weather affects scheduling and routing more than it affects whether the work exists.
Across the whole year, Corpus Christi's average high peaks at 95°F in August and its average low bottoms out at 48°F in January; precipitation is highest in September (5.4 inches) and lowest in February (1.3 inches).
Seasonality changes staffing and cash flow more than it changes whether the work exists. Planning capacity around the busy months, and using the quieter ones for recurring-service sign-ups and follow-up, is the standard way move-in/move-out cleaning businesses smooth the year.
- January: 68°F high / 48°F low, 1.4 in of precipitation
- February: 72°F high / 52°F low, 1.3 in of precipitation
- March: 77°F high / 58°F low, 2.3 in of precipitation
- April: 83°F high / 64°F low, 2.0 in of precipitation
- May: 87°F high / 71°F low, 3.4 in of precipitation
- June: 92°F high / 75°F low, 3.6 in of precipitation
- July: 94°F high / 76°F low, 2.5 in of precipitation
- August: 95°F high / 76°F low, 2.8 in of precipitation
- September: 91°F high / 73°F low, 5.4 in of precipitation
- October: 85°F high / 65°F low, 3.1 in of precipitation
- November: 76°F high / 56°F low, 2.0 in of precipitation
- December: 70°F high / 50°F low, 1.9 in of precipitation

How does the system handle last-minute move-out cleaning requests?+
The system supports rush booking workflows for requests within 24 to 48 hours. Rush requests are automatically flagged as high priority and checked against real-time crew availability. If a crew has a gap or a cancellation has opened a slot, the system can confirm the booking immediately. Rush pricing rules can be applied automatically — many move-out cleaning businesses charge a 25 to 50 percent premium for same-day or next-day service. The lead receives a rush availability check within minutes of their inquiry, capturing the booking before they call a competitor.
